  • FT: Crystal Palace 1-2 Everton - Beto with smart finish; Mateta levels before Alcaraz grabs winner

  • FT: Leicester 0-2 Arsenal - substitute Merino scores twice

  • FT: Man City 4-0 Newcastle - Marmoush hat-trick, McAtee adds fourth

  • FT: Villa 1-1 Ipswich - Delap puts 10-man visitors in front; Watkins levels

  • FT: Fulham 2-1 Forest - Smith Rowe opens scoring; Wood levels but Bassey restores lead

  • FT: Southampton 1-3 Bournemouth - Ouattara & Christie in quick succession; Sulemana responds before Tavernier scores

  • FT: West Ham 0-1 Brentford - Schade for visitors before Wissa effort ruled out

  15. goal

    GOAL - Aston Villa 1-1 Ipswichpublished at 16:29 Greenwich Mean Time 15 February

    Ollie Watkins (69 mins)

    Aston Villa's Ollie Watkins (centre) celebratesImage source, PA Media

    Ipswich can't hold on and Aston Villa are level!

    It's a stunning free-kick from new signing Marcus Rashford, but it ricochets off the crossbar and straight into the feet of Ollie Watkins, who taps home from close range.
